Unix Users Association of Southern California

The UUASC is for all persons using UNIX either personally or professionally, or interested in learning more about UNIX. We recognize all varieties of UNIX, including (without prejudice) SCO, Linux, SVr4, Solaris, AIX, HP/UX, and BSD. This is a good place to meet others with similar interests and broaden your skills and knowledge.

There are two UUASC chapters serving Los Angeles and Orange Counties. Details on meeting locations for each chapter are below. We are always looking for interesting presentations and your suggestions are most welcome.

There are no dues or other membership requirements. More than 300 persons receive our monthly meeting announcements. Meeting attendance varies to as high as 75. Hershel Remer serves as UUASC president and leads a team of volunteers who together manage the club. More volunteers are always needed.

UUASC will be showing off the OpenBSD and OpenSolaris operating systems running on Soekris hardware.
